Position Summary:

The Director of Provider Network Strategy & Contracting is responsible for managing the health plan’s end-to-end provider network. They are responsible for the overall contracting strategy, advancing affordability and quality goals, and driving competitive market performance across the Medicaid, Medicare, and Commercial lines of business. This role is responsible for ensuring access, competitive positioning, and alignment with product and market objectives. They identify network gaps, analyze network performance, and lead strategic contracting initiatives that strengthen the plan’s market presence. This leadership position is responsible for all value-based and alternative payment arrangements, supporting new market entry, conducting due diligence to guide expansion decisions, maintaining strong provider partnerships, and ensuring the network is positioned to support growth, differentiation, and regulatory readiness. This position is responsible for leading cross functional governance across the clinical, financial, and operational teams, ensuring that network strategy aligns with affordability, quality, and performance priorities. They monitor provider network performance across cost, utilization, and quality outcomes, develop high impact provider engagement tools, and anticipate regulatory and industry shifts to keep the organization ahead of market change.

 

Qualifications:

Required:

  • Bachelor’s degree in business administration, healthcare administration, or related field.

  • Eight (8) years of experience in provider network management, provider contracting, or value-based payment (VBP) to include three (3) years of experience in government programs (Medicaid, Medicare, MA/D SNP) while leading multi-market provider contracting or network development programs with at least three (3) years in a supervisory role leading or assisting in all phases of effective supervision (i.e. Recruitment, performance management, training).

  • Valid state driver’s license, reliable transportation, and automobile insurance coverage required and maintained throughout employment.

Preferred:

  • Master’s degree in business administration, healthcare administration, or related field.

  • Direct experience in Michigan Managed Care markets and/or integrated delivery systems.
  • Familiarity with actuarial concepts, risk adjustment, and population health analytics.
